Description from the seller

Superb illustrated work consisting of 21 magnificent color plates printed on steel and 200 vignettes on wood drawn by P. Lackerbauer -

This volume embodies the encyclopedic and educational ambition of the 19th century to popularize natural and maritime sciences among a broad cultured audience -

Alfred Frédol presents a complete fresco devoted to the oceans, their fauna and flora, blending scientific descriptions, picturesque narratives, and philosophical reflections on the power and mysteries of the sea -

The work is distinguished by a rich iconography: engravings and plates that reflect the desire to make science visual and attractive, while feeding the maritime imagination -

Alfred Frédol / P. Lackerbauer - Le Monde de la Mer - 1863 - L. Hachette & Cie -
632 Pages.

Good condition of the binding, work in its brown half-calf edition binding, marbled covers, scuffs from use, some minor defects on covers and spine, gilt-edged sides, spine with ornate nerves, title and author’s name gilded –

Good interior condition, some foxing, title page printed in red and black, enriched with 21 color plates printed on steel and 200 wood vignettes drawn by P. Lackerbauer, marbled endpapers in good condition, a fine copy -
